Raves are events where dance music is played by DJs and occasionally live performers. The genres of electronic dance music that have been prevailent in the United Kingdom since the late 1980s have been played at raves. These include House, Acid House, Trance, Techno, Breakbeat Hardcore, Drum and Bass, Happy Hardcore, Dubstep and Grime.
